Part of this project for the Oxford St Reserve in Paddington involved the site cleaning of 66 cast iron capitals and bases, as well as the supporting beams for the reservoir roof.
Working on scaffolding with air-tools fitted with needle guns, the original cast iron work was cleaned and surface treated. Any damaged pieces were recast in high ductile strength iron and installed. Applying specialized knowledge in metal coatings, the team finished the castings to a rich brown patina.
Client: City of Sydney Council Project Manager: Brisland PL |
